perbedaan cloud dan hosting
Perbedaan Cloud Dan Hosting

Cloud vs Hosting: Memahami Perbedaan Fundamental untuk

Dalam era digital yang serba cepat ini, memilih infrastruktur yang tepat untuk website atau aplikasi Anda adalah krusial. Seringkali, istilah “cloud” dan “hosting” digunakan secara bergantian, padahal keduanya merujuk pada konsep dan teknologi yang berbeda secara fundamental. Kebingungan ini dapat menyebabkan pilihan yang kurang optimal, berdampak pada kinerja, biaya, dan skalabilitas bisnis Anda di masa depan.

Memahami perbedaan mendasar antara cloud computing dan layanan hosting tradisional bukan hanya sekadar pengetahuan teknis, melainkan sebuah keharusan strategis. Artikel ini akan mengupas tuntas definisi, karakteristik, kelebihan, serta kekurangan masing-masing, membantu Anda membuat keputusan yang tepat sesuai kebutuhan spesifik proyek atau perusahaan Anda, berlandaskan pemahaman mendalam dari para ahli di bidang ini.

Apa Itu Web Hosting Tradisional?

Web hosting tradisional adalah layanan di mana sebuah penyedia menempatkan website Anda pada server fisik yang dimiliki dan dikelola oleh mereka. Ada beberapa jenis utama, seperti shared hosting (berbagi sumber daya server dengan website lain), VPS (Virtual Private Server, sebuah bagian terisolasi dari server fisik), dan dedicated hosting (seluruh server fisik hanya untuk Anda). Pada dasarnya, hosting tradisional terikat pada satu atau beberapa mesin fisik.

Karakteristik utama hosting tradisional adalah alokasi sumber daya yang relatif tetap. Anda membeli paket dengan sejumlah RAM, CPU, dan ruang penyimpanan tertentu. Jika Anda membutuhkan lebih banyak, Anda harus melakukan upgrade paket secara manual, yang seringkali melibatkan migrasi data atau konfigurasi ulang. Ini cocok untuk website dengan lalu lintas stabil atau bisnis yang baru merintis dengan kebutuhan yang belum kompleks.

Mengenal Konsep Cloud Computing

Cloud computing adalah paradigma komputasi di mana sumber daya IT (server, penyimpanan, database, jaringan, perangkat lunak, analitik, dan inteligensi) disediakan sebagai layanan melalui internet (cloud) dengan model bayar sesuai penggunaan. Berbeda dengan hosting tradisional, infrastruktur cloud didasarkan pada jaringan server virtual yang saling terhubung dan terdistribusi, bukan satu server fisik.

Konsep inti dari cloud adalah virtualisasi dan fleksibilitas. Sumber daya dapat diskalakan naik atau turun secara otomatis dan instan sesuai permintaan, memanfaatkan kolam sumber daya yang luas dari pusat data penyedia. Ini memungkinkan aplikasi untuk menangani lonjakan lalu lintas tanpa downtime dan hanya membayar untuk sumber daya yang benar-benar digunakan, menawarkan efisiensi dan adaptabilitas yang tinggi.

Perbedaan Utama: Struktur Infrastruktur

Perbedaan paling fundamental terletak pada struktur infrastrukturnya. Hosting tradisional bergantung pada satu server fisik atau sekelompok server yang lebih kecil, di mana setiap server memiliki batasan fisik dalam hal kapasitas. Jika server tersebut mengalami masalah, semua website atau aplikasi di dalamnya berpotensi terdampak.

Sebaliknya, infrastruktur cloud dibangun di atas jaringan luas server virtual dan fisik yang saling terhubung dan tersebar secara geografis. Sumber daya tidak terikat pada satu mesin, melainkan ditarik dari “kolam” besar yang tersedia. Ini memungkinkan redundansi tinggi, karena jika satu server gagal, beban kerja dapat segera dialihkan ke server lain tanpa gangguan pada layanan.

Baca Juga :  HTTP vs HTTPS: Panduan Esensial Mengamankan Data

Perbedaan Utama: Skalabilitas dan Fleksibilitas

Skalabilitas dan fleksibilitas adalah area di mana cloud computing sangat unggul. Pada hosting tradisional, jika website Anda mengalami lonjakan lalu lintas yang tak terduga, Anda mungkin akan menghadapi masalah kinerja atau bahkan downtime karena keterbatasan sumber daya server fisik. Peningkatan kapasitas membutuhkan upgrade paket yang seringkali manual dan memakan waktu.

Cloud computing menawarkan skalabilitas elastis. Sumber daya seperti CPU, RAM, atau penyimpanan dapat ditingkatkan atau diturunkan secara otomatis dan instan sesuai kebutuhan real-time. Ini sangat ideal untuk aplikasi dengan beban kerja yang bervariasi, seperti e-commerce saat musim diskon atau media yang harus siap menghadapi berita viral, tanpa perlu intervensi manual yang rumit.

Perbedaan Utama: Model Harga

Model harga juga menjadi pembeda signifikan. Hosting tradisional umumnya menggunakan model harga tetap bulanan atau tahunan. Anda membayar sejumlah tertentu untuk paket yang sudah ditentukan, terlepas dari seberapa banyak Anda menggunakan sumber daya yang dialokasikan. Ini memberikan prediktabilitas biaya yang baik untuk anggaran tetap.

Sebaliknya, cloud computing menganut model “pay-as-you-go” atau bayar sesuai penggunaan. Anda hanya membayar untuk sumber daya komputasi, penyimpanan, atau bandwidth yang benar-benar Anda konsumsi. Meskipun ini bisa lebih ekonomis untuk beban kerja yang fluktuatif, penting untuk memantau penggunaan agar tidak ada biaya tak terduga. Model ini mendorong efisiensi dan optimalisasi penggunaan sumber daya.

Perbedaan Utama: Keandalan dan Ketersediaan

Keandalan dan ketersediaan adalah faktor kritis untuk setiap bisnis online. Pada hosting tradisional, terutama shared atau VPS, satu titik kegagalan (misalnya, kegagalan hardware server) dapat menyebabkan downtime yang signifikan. Meskipun penyedia hosting biasanya memiliki upaya redundansi, skalanya terbatas pada server atau pusat data tunggal. Baca selengkapnya di slot server internasional!

Cloud computing dirancang dengan redundansi dan toleransi kesalahan yang tinggi secara bawaan. Karena aplikasi berjalan di banyak server yang terhubung, kegagalan satu komponen tidak akan menyebabkan seluruh sistem down. Beban kerja secara otomatis dipindahkan ke server lain, memastikan ketersediaan layanan yang jauh lebih tinggi. Ini menjadikan cloud pilihan yang lebih tangguh untuk aplikasi misi-kritis.

Kapan Memilih Hosting Tradisional?

Memilih hosting tradisional masih menjadi opsi yang valid dan seringkali lebih ekonomis untuk kebutuhan tertentu. Jika Anda memiliki website pribadi, blog sederhana, portofolio online, atau bisnis kecil dengan lalu lintas yang relatif stabil dan dapat diprediksi, hosting tradisional adalah pilihan yang masuk akal. Ini juga cocok bagi mereka yang memiliki anggaran terbatas dan tidak membutuhkan skalabilitas instan yang ekstensif.

Baca Juga :  Mengungkap Sumber Trafik Internet Terbesar dan Bagaimana

Kemudahan setup dan manajemen juga menjadi daya tarik utama hosting tradisional, terutama shared hosting. Banyak penyedia menawarkan panel kontrol yang user-friendly seperti cPanel, memudahkan pengelolaan domain, email, dan instalasi aplikasi. Bagi pengembang atau bisnis yang baru memulai dan belum memiliki tim IT khusus, hosting tradisional menawarkan solusi yang lebih praktis dengan kurva pembelajaran yang lebih rendah.

Kapan Memilih Cloud Computing?

Cloud computing menjadi pilihan yang unggul untuk aplikasi dan bisnis yang membutuhkan skalabilitas tinggi, keandalan maksimal, dan fleksibilitas tanpa batas. Ini sangat ideal untuk situs e-commerce dengan volume transaksi besar, aplikasi web dinamis yang mengalami lonjakan lalu lintas musiman, startup yang berkembang pesat, atau perusahaan besar dengan beban kerja yang kompleks dan bervariasi.

Selain itu, jika Anda membutuhkan kemampuan untuk mengembangkan, menguji, dan menerapkan aplikasi dengan cepat (CI/CD), atau jika Anda ingin memanfaatkan layanan terkelola seperti database sebagai layanan (DBaaS) atau machine learning, infrastruktur cloud menawarkan ekosistem yang jauh lebih kaya dan terintegrasi. Lingkungan cloud juga mendukung strategi pemulihan bencana (disaster recovery) yang lebih efektif dan efisien.

Keamanan Data: Hosting vs. Cloud

Keamanan data adalah perhatian utama di kedua model. Pada hosting tradisional, tanggung jawab keamanan seringkali dibagi. Penyedia bertanggung jawab atas keamanan infrastruktur fisik, sementara Anda bertanggung jawab atas keamanan website Anda sendiri (patching CMS, plugin, firewall aplikasi, dll.). Pada dedicated server, tanggung jawab Anda bisa lebih besar.

Penyedia cloud besar seperti AWS, Google Cloud, atau Azure menginvestasikan miliaran dolar dalam infrastruktur keamanan fisik dan logis yang sangat canggih. Namun, model “shared responsibility” tetap berlaku: penyedia mengamankan cloud itu sendiri, tetapi Anda bertanggung jawab untuk mengamankan apa yang ada di dalam cloud, seperti konfigurasi keamanan, data, dan aplikasi Anda. Memahami dan mengelola pengaturan keamanan dengan benar sangat penting dalam lingkungan cloud.

Kesimpulan

Perdebatan antara cloud dan hosting tradisional bukan tentang mana yang “lebih baik” secara mutlak, melainkan mana yang paling sesuai dengan kebutuhan spesifik, anggaran, dan tujuan bisnis Anda. Hosting tradisional menawarkan kesederhanaan dan biaya yang dapat diprediksi untuk proyek-proyek dengan kebutuhan yang stabil. Sementara itu, cloud computing menyediakan skalabilitas, fleksibilitas, dan keandalan yang tak tertandingi untuk aplikasi dinamis dan bisnis yang membutuhkan ketahanan tinggi terhadap perubahan beban kerja.

Sebelum mengambil keputusan, luangkan waktu untuk mengevaluasi secara cermat kebutuhan performa, anggaran, persyaratan keamanan, dan potensi pertumbuhan di masa depan. Konsultasi dengan ahli teknologi atau penyedia layanan dapat sangat membantu dalam menavigasi pilihan yang kompleks ini. Dengan pemahaman yang jelas tentang perbedaan mendasar, Anda dapat membangun fondasi digital yang kuat dan berkelanjutan untuk kesuksesan jangka panjang. Coba sekarang di https://beritatekno.it.com/!

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*